Synthesis of 3,4-dibromomaleic anhydride: A mixture of maleic anhydride (2.0 g, 20.39 mmol), aluminum chloride (40.8 mg, 0.3 mmol), and bromine (2.1 mL, 40.78 mmol) was placed in a sealed tube and heated to react for 16 hr at 120 °C. After completion of the reaction, it was cooled to room temperature and the reaction mixture was transferred to ethyl acetate. The ethyl acetate solution was filtered and the filtrate was subsequently evaporated. To the resulting red solid, 100 mL of chloroform was added and the filtrate was filtered and evaporated to give an off-white to yellow solid in 87% yield.13C NMR (CDCl3) data (ppm): 131.8, 159.0.
